Job Description
Job Summary: Full-time, Days
Responsible for providing direct patient care and/or direct ancillary support services as directed by the provider or other medical/nursing staff. This position is of greater responsibility than a Medical Assistant I and is expected to have a higher clinical knowledge and skill set.
Functions and Duties:
- Contact patients via phone or mail regarding the need to be medically evaluated on a periodic basis or due to abnormal test results or missed appointments.
- Contribute to the orderliness of the patients’ and staffs’ environment in collaborative responsibility for the patient.
- Report complaints or questions from the patient and/or family member to the health center or office manager.
- Cooperate with direct supervisor in seeking ways to improve the quality of patient care and more efficient nursing time management.
- Work as cooperative member of the staff to provide quality patient care.
- Clarify with provide on orders or procedures which involve quality patient care.
- Take patients’ blood pressure, weight, temperature, notifying nurse or provider responsible for that patient of any unusual findings.
- Answer phone and provide a clear message in the patient’s chart.
- Clean and restock examination rooms.
- Administer intramuscular, subcutaneous and intradermal injections after checking the five rights for medication administration and for the presence of allergies prior to administration and observing for side effects after administration.
- Perform skin puncture and venipuncture in laboratory when necessary.
- Obtain laboratory specimens.
- Complete electrocardiograms.
- Monitor and stock supplies on a regular basis, notifying proper person of low levels of supplies.

Minimum Qualifications:
Education
- High School diploma or a GED equivalent required.
- Graduate of an accredited school for Medical Assistants required.
Experience
- 6 – 12 months working as an Medical Assistant in a clinical setting preferred.
Certifications, Licenses, and Registrations
- Active Certified Medical Assistant or Registered Medical Assistant certification required.
- BLS (Basic Life Support) certification required.
Skills and Abilities
- Requires advanced knowledge of basic medical terminology and procedures.
Physical Demands:
- Light physical activity performing non-strenuous daily activities of a clinical nature. Must be able to lift up to 50 pounds.
- Must be able to wear personal protective equipment (PPE) (mask, gown, gloves) when required
